Sun Direct wins excellence in customer service
ajuravi EntMnt Legend Aug 11, 2014 #3 I can believe this that they have been awarded best DTH for CS....i wonder how much did SD paid to that company....
I can believe this that they have been awarded best DTH for CS....i wonder how much did SD paid to that company....